How they compare
Morocco currently reports 204,778 1000 USD against 161,768 1000 USD in Switzerland, a difference of 43,010 1000 USD.
That makes Morocco's figure about 1.3 times Switzerland's.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 64 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Switzerland ahead.
Morocco ranks 16th and Switzerland ranks 19th of 222 countries.
Switzerland has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Morocco | Switzerland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 264.11 1000 USD | 1,509 1000 USD | 1,245 1000 USD | Switzerland |
| 1970s | 2,473 1000 USD | 3,255 1000 USD | 782 1000 USD | Switzerland |
| 1980s | 1,680 1000 USD | 11,413 1000 USD | 9,732 1000 USD | Switzerland |
| 1990s | 5,831 1000 USD | 34,324 1000 USD | 28,494 1000 USD | Switzerland |
| 2000s | 14,025 1000 USD | 91,917 1000 USD | 77,892 1000 USD | Switzerland |
| 2010s | 32,179 1000 USD | 118,450 1000 USD | 86,271 1000 USD | Switzerland |
| 2020s | 132,675 1000 USD | 139,324 1000 USD | 6,649 1000 USD | Switzerland |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The database contains data on the production and trade in roundwood and in prim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world.The main types of primary forest products included in this database are ro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further and defined in the Joint Forest Sector Questionnaire (JFSQ) (https://www.fao.org/statistics/data-collection/forestry/en). The database contains details of the following topics: - roundwood removals (production) by coniferous and non-coniferous wood and assortments, - production and trade in industrial ro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, wood charcoal, pulp, paper and paperboard, and other products.
